Destrage are an Italian progressive metalcore band, formed in 2002. They have released six studio albums and are currently signed to 3DOT Recordings.[1] after leaving their previous label, Metal Blade Records.[2]

On 30 November 2023, the band announced they were breaking up in 2024 following four farewell shows in October celebrating their 2014 record Are You Kidding Me? No..[3]
